Never a band to shy away from a prog-rock statement, Muse’s Drones is a concept album about remote killing machines, dehumanised drones in thrall to authority – psychotic soldiers, and the rest of us – and the possibility of sedition through love. For their seventh album, Teignmouth trio Muse have grasped this paranoid sub-genre with both hands, riffing on a tendency already glimpsed on albums such as 2009’s The Resistance and 2003’s Absolution. S ince Black Sabbath’s War Pigs and Iron Man, hard rock has enjoyed warily eyeing the interface between robotics and warfare, themes generally untouched by the more house-trained species of pop music.
